Also, when I use the advert1 module position it puts a horrible color in the background that spans the entire position of advert 1 through 3 locations.  I am trying to put a banner there with a transparent background, like is seen currently in position user 6.  How can I get it to show up with just the transparent background and only in position advert1 ? 
Thanks.


: Re: Home!
: mikek February 16, 2008, 04:26:42 PM
The advert row a gradient on it by design. You can remove the entire gradient for all 3 positions but not just one. In the light.css file or dark.css depending on which style you are using look for the section #s5_row1 and remove the background row.
